About us:

DTC’s mission is to conduct a professionally managed company which provides solutions to our customers rather than just products. We are a purpose driven company. We realize the value of relationships and we place integrity and trust as the cornerstone to our success.

We pursue Win/Win Business Relationships.

DTC has become known as the “The Dependable Source” for Fluid Control Parts and Accessories. Our extensive stock of Hydraulic and Pneumatic Fittings and Components speaks for itself. Our huge selection of imperial, metric and specialty adapters and hose ends; along with our tube bending and fully equipped machine shop; make us a key source in critical case situations and the choice supplier to most mobile service companies, due to our continued reliability and product ingenuity.
